Reliable Safety with the Watts SD 3 Backflow Preventer
In testing, the Watts SD 3 Backflow Preventer has handled more than 500,000 pump cycles. Such performance confirms its robust protection for beverage dispensing systems.
Compact in design, this sd3 watts device incorporates two checks and an atmospheric vent that stop carbonated beverages or CO2 from entering drinking water lines. It is offered in 1/4″ to 3/8″ sizes, and the SD3-MN, SD3-FN, SD3-MF, and SD3-MF-LS models cover typical standard connections used in post-mix and coffee systems.
Made with 316 stainless steel and using FDA-approved rubber compounds, the sd3 ensures safety and quality. It meets ASSE 1022 and ANSI/NSF 18 standards, satisfying demanding food and beverage safety requirements. Rated for pressures up to 150 psi and temperatures of 130°F, it incorporates a visible vent to indicate when service or maintenance is necessary.
For maintenance, repair kits and specific parts are accessible for the SD-3. Vendors, including Installation Parts Supply, provide these kits so commercial foodservice sites can complete routine maintenance more easily. Conducting yearly checks on the strainer and the backflow system helps maintain safe and compliant operations.

Why choose the Watts SD 3 Backflow Preventer for beverage and coffee systems
In beverage circuits carrying carbonated water and CO2, the Watts SD3 Backflow Preventer plays a critical protective role. This compact device stops acidic fluids from entering and contaminating the potable water supply. In turn, it helps protect customer safety and extend equipment life. Additionally, the atmospheric vent provides an immediate visual indicator of discharge so staff can respond quickly.
This backflow preventer uses a dual check system that helps maintain steady supply pressure. Upon detecting a compromised second check or excessive downstream pressure, it vents the air. This action effectively prevents the dangerous backflow of carbonated water or CO2 into kitchen and service lines.
How the SD3 protects against carbonated beverage contamination
In carbonated beverage systems, acidic fluids can inadvertently be drawn into water lines. When that happens, copper can leach from copper piping and may cause nausea and vomiting if consumed. To solve this problem, the SD3 Backflow Preventer uses a pair of check valves along with an atmospheric vent. With this design, the contamination risk is significantly reduced.

Technical features and specifications of the SD3 watts model
The sd 3 comes in sizes perfect for cramped spaces in beverage and coffee machines. You can choose 1/4″ or 3/8″ (8–10 mm) ports. Connection options include male NPT (SD3-MN), female NPT (SD3-FN), SAE male flare (SD3-MF), and a special flare-less strainer (SD3-MF-LS) suited for post-pump setups.
On strainer-equipped models, you get a Female NPT inlet coupled with a wye-pattern strainer. This arrangement is intended to protect pumps and prevent blockage in beverage lines.
The construction utilizes 316 stainless steel that resists corrosion for the body and adapters. An NSF-approved acetal plastic strainer helps the unit meet rigorous health standards. Furthermore, the elastomers conform to FDA food additive regulations, which keeps contacted materials safe for drinking water.
Built for commercial use, the sd 3 withstands demanding operating conditions. It is rated for pressures up to 150 psi (10 bar) and temperatures up to 130°F (54°C). According to the manufacturer’s flow charts, it remains efficient over common beverage flow rates for its size.
Durability testing indicates it can exceed 500,000 pump cycles. By reducing cavitation, the design supports smooth performance, which is beneficial for espresso and beverage dispensers.
- Certifications: ASSE 1022 approved as a Dual Check with Atmospheric Vent.
- Certified to ANSI/NSF Standard 18 for manual food and beverage dispensing equipment.
- Lead-free wetted surface: under 0.25% lead by weight.
Using the RKSD3T repair kit (order code 0888556) streamlines repair service. This kit includes all necessary components for 1/4″–3/8″ size maintenance, including both check assemblies.
Blueprints from the manufacturer outline typical piping setups for water and post-pump arrangements. These diagrams outline the ideal position for the SD3 to comply with backflow prevention standards.

Installation, maintenance, and safety guidance for optimal performance
A proper setup and routine maintenance are crucial for the reliable operation of a watts sd 3 backflow preventer in beverage and coffee systems. Adhering to manufacturer guidelines and local codes helps safeguard users and equipment. Below are essential installation, care, and safety practices.
Proper installation practices
- Ensure the arrow on the valve body matches the flow direction. The sd3 watts can be installed horizontally or vertically, with flow allowed either upward or downward.
- Prior to installation, flush piping runs to clear scale and debris. This step helps keep the checks from fouling.
- Connect a discharge tube to the SD3 vent outlet and direct it to a safe, ventilated location. This directs discharged water and CO2 away from equipment and personnel.
- Install both the strainer and valve where access is convenient. Avoid placing them within walls or in hidden spots to prevent potential damage from the watts dual check vent.
- For carbonated beverage systems, refrain from using copper tubing downstream to prevent copper leaching. Copper tubing downstream might be suitable for non-carbonated lines, like those in a coffee maker backflow preventer setup.
- Where required, add an upstream strainer and pump for post-pump conditions. Follow both Watts installation guidelines and local regulatory requirements.
Recommended maintenance and inspection steps
- Inspect the strainer and the backflow preventer annually to make sure they are functioning correctly.
- Use the RKSD3T repair kit to replace check assemblies when they become fouled or fail. In high-usage foodservice locations, keeping spare kits on hand is advisable to reduce downtime.
- Inspect vent discharge lines regularly to avoid blockages and ensure the atmospheric indication operates as intended.
- Adhere to the manufacturer’s recommended service intervals and part replacement guidelines. For precise dimensions or the latest information on watts sd3 components, contact Watts Technical Service.

Comparison with related Watts products and key terms
Within the Watts lineup, the SD3 is distinctive, being purpose-built for carbonated beverage systems. It is equipped with an atmospheric vent. This vent both provides clear signaling and safely discharges CO2 or contaminated fluid. Such a feature is not common in many general Watts series 7 devices, including the standard watts #7 dual check valve.
The sd-3 uses 316 stainless steel and beverage-compatible elastomers while adhering to NSF/ANSI 18 standards. Coupled with robust dispenser pump cycle testing, these materials set the sd3 apart. Unlike other Watts dual check devices geared toward plumbing, it is specifically designed for foodservice use.
